| Kokeshi, wooden folk toy of NE Japan. Height: 16.75". This is an example of the "Naruko-kei" tradition of Miyagi Prefecture. The artisan was Akiyama Tadao, born on November 7th, 1932 (Showa 17.) It is not dated, but was most likely made during the 1970's. For a brief story on "dentou" (traditional) kokeshi, please see our weblog, whch can be accessed through our Trocadero homepage. | ||
